Is 506 773 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 506 773 is about 711.880.

Thus, the square root of 506 773 is not an integer, and therefore 506 773 is not a square number.

Anyway, 506 773 is a prime number, and a prime number cannot be a perfect square.

What is the square number of 506 773?

The square of a number (here 506 773) is the result of the product of this number (506 773) by itself (i.e., 506 773 × 506 773); the square of 506 773 is sometimes called "raising 506 773 to the power 2", or "506 773 squared".

The square of 506 773 is 256 818 873 529 because 506 773 × 506 773 = 506 7732 = 256 818 873 529.

As a consequence, 506 773 is the square root of 256 818 873 529.
